如何在Java中从String设置Font

Bur*_*imi 2 java fonts swing content-management-system string-parsing

我有一个使用C#编写的CMS应用程序,我应该在数据库中将FONT保存为VARCHAR.然后我应该从Java应用程序中获取指定的FONT.

那么如何使用将字体设置为一个JLabel或一个Font对象String.

例如,我有一个字符串,其中包含字体类型,大小和名称:

Type:Bold Size:12 Name:Microsoft Sans Serif
Run Code Online (Sandbox Code Playgroud)

那么我应该如何将类型化的String转换为FontJava呢?